Environment Variables — Pelicanmark Dedup Service. This page documents every variable consumed by the customer-record deduplication worker. `DEDUP_BATCH_SIZE` controls records per pass (default 500); `MATCH_THRESHOLD` sets the fuzzy-match cutoff; `AUDIT_LOG_PATH` must point to an append-only volume for compliance review. All values live in `/srv/pelicanmark/.env`, readable only by the service account. The final required entry, the matching-engine credential, is written on the line directly beneath this sentence.

vault entry, yagep-yagef: COURIER_KEY13=8965fb29ff62d

## Deployment

Shipping the new driver-assignment heuristic for Curbline is pretty painless. Roll it out region by region, starting with the Halverton pilot zone, and keep the old greedy matcher on standby for a quick flip back. Give the scorer five minutes to warm up before sending real traffic. The matcher pod needs these settings at boot:

deployment values, kawip-kafog:
belath:
  pin: 3709
  tenant: ulaox
  seal: seal_25075386
  metrics_host: metrics.belath.halixhq.test
  standby_team: gormir
  escalation: wenys-fenwyn
  nonce: 26e5f7

## Action item: backoff on the Furrowlink gateway

So, per the outage writeup, the telemetry gateway hammered the broker with instant reconnects when the Harrowdale cell link flapped, and we basically DDoS'd ourselves. This patch adds jittered exponential backoff plus a reconnect budget per tractor unit, and drops stale batches older than the cutoff instead of replaying them all. Please sanity-check the math — I eyeballed it against Priya's incident graphs. The knobs we settled on are listed below.

tuning constants:
BUDGETS = {
    "gilok": 870,
    "briael": 629,
    "silok": 264,
    "ruswyn": 693,
    "ralax": 162,
    "ralath": 605,
    "nordor": 675,
}